Where To Find Tech Chest In Pet Simulator 99 Tech Chest is the newest chest released as the counterpart of Crystal Chest in the World #1. Players can find it in the Tech World Shop, which is ...
I recently spoke with Ken Ehrman, CEO of Halo Collar, the next generation wireless GPS dog safety system, and pet tech’s newest ... demanding companies in the world such as Avis, Walmart ...